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 launched on November 14, 2025 on PS4, PS5, Xbox One, Xbox Series X/S, and PC. It is also available on Xbox Game Pass. Developed by Treyarch and Raven Software and published by Activision, it is the 22nd entry in the franchise and the eighth in the Black Ops line — arriving one year after Black Ops 6, a decision Activision would publicly reverse within weeks of launch.
The story of Call of Duty: Black Ops 7
Set in 2035, the game follows David Mason leading an elite team into the Mediterranean city of Avalon to investigate the apparent return of terrorist Raul Menendez, who most believed was dead. On arrival, the team is exposed to a chemical called The Cradle — which causes them to share vivid hallucinations tied to each member’s past. The story unfolds across both those visions and the real world, against a conflict with a powerful private military group called The Guild, led by villain Emma Kagan. The cast includes Milo Ventimiglia as Mason and Kiernan Shipka as Kagan.
What you can play in Black Ops 7
Black Ops 7 launched with four main game modes. The Co-Op Campaign runs across 11 story missions, playable alone or with up to three friends — completing all 11 unlocks Endgame, a co-op mode for up to 32 players completing objectives together in Avalon, currently free to play for a limited time. Multiplayer launched across 18 maps: 16 core 6v6 maps and two dedicated Skirmish combat zones for 20v20 battles, with the classic Prestige system back. Zombies returns in the biggest round-based map in Black Ops history, set in the Dark Aether.
Black Ops Royale, added to Warzone in Season 2, is a battle royale mode with no pre-built loadouts and no second-chance respawn — players wingsuit in, scavenge for weapons, upgrade them, and fight to be the last squad standing.
How Black Ops 7 was received

Multiplayer and Zombies were generally well received, but the campaign drew sustained criticism. Playing solo meant no AI companions, no mid-mission pause, and no in-level checkpoints. Playing co-op resolved most of those problems, but the mode was designed around group play in a way that put solo players at a clear disadvantage.

AI art controversy: Calling cards, weapon skins, and in-game textures drew heavy player backlash, with some items drawing comparisons to Studio Ghibli’s visual style. Activision responded by saying AI tools are used to “support their teams” but did not deny the specific claims. The controversy was widely reported at launch by Kotaku and PC Gamer, among others.
Accessibility features

On April 9, 2026, Activision launched a free accessibility pilot program in partnership with Cephable — a platform that lets players control games through voice commands, facial expressions, head movement, and custom button mapping via a companion app on PC or mobile. The pilot is live across all platforms in Campaign, Zombies, Dead Ops Arcade, and the Firing Range. It was built alongside members of the disability community and tested with the RICOCHET anti-cheat team. Competitive multiplayer is not included in this initial rollout, but Activision has indicated the feature may expand to additional modes in the future.
Franchise strategy change
In December 2025, Activision publicly announced it would no longer release two Black Ops or two Modern Warfare games in back-to-back years. “We will no longer do back-to-back releases of Modern Warfare or Black Ops games,” the company stated, citing the need to “provide an absolutely unique experience each and every year” and promising future innovation that is “meaningful, not incremental.” The statement did not name or describe the next game in the series.
Black Ops 7 Season 3 — what launched
Season 3 launched April 2 with five new multiplayer maps, six new weapons, the Ashwood Zombies survival map, and Verdansk returning to Warzone with a new Launch Pad area. Endgame went free to play for a limited time. Season 3 also brought major Ricochet anti-cheat upgrades: expanded device detection, new account security measures, and updated protections against cheaters.
Subsequent patch updates through April 21 included: the Ion Core scorestreak’s health was reduced and EMP grenade damage against it was increased; a Deadeye Drone fix was applied; Ranked Play received loadout fixes including removal of an incorrectly included RC-XD scorestreak from some loadouts; challenge requirement display errors were corrected; and a prestige UI issue was resolved. Three new exotic weapons were also added to the Warzone Black Ops Royale mode, per the Warzone Season 03 patch notes.

Call of Duty: Black Ops 7 Season 3 Reloaded — April 30
The full Season 3 Reloaded details were published today. The update goes live April 30 at 9AM PT across all platforms.
- Totenreich — a new round-based Zombies map set in a Norwegian fishing village. Features the Necropincer enemy, the Jotunn Star wonder weapon, a Wild Fire field upgrade, and a full main quest with rewards including the Richtofen operator skin.
- Three multiplayer maps — Onsen (new, Japanese hot spring setting), Summit (remastered from the original Black Ops), and Hacienda (originally from Black Ops 4 in 2018, remastered in Black Ops 6; that remastered version arrives here).
- Freerun (new mode) — ten players race through an obstacle course on a new map called Ascent using the full Omnimovement toolkit. Not seen in Call of Duty since Black Ops 3 in 2015.
- Heat Wave Havoc (limited-time mode) — cooperative actions raise your team’s Heat Level, unlocking escalating buffs for the whole squad.
- Freeze Tag (limited-time mode) — players are frozen instead of eliminated; teammates can thaw them before the enemy scores enough points to win.
- Hot Pursuit and Prop Hunt Royale (Warzone limited-time modes) — vehicle-based cops-versus-robbers on Avalon, and a 24v24 hide-and-seek game on Rebirth Island.
- Two new weapons — the Siren (charges for a slow, high-damage shot) and the Katana (melee sword), both earnable through in-game events.
- Operation Broken Mirror (Endgame Act II) — new challenges, rewards, and a Virus Injection Glitch mechanic. Completing it with three different operators unlocks exclusive weapon camos.
- Thermal Spike — a new Endgame major ability that sets nearby enemies on fire.
- Ultra-rare legacy weapons — added to the Zombies Mystery Box, described as rivalling the game’s most powerful wonder weapons. Specific weapons not yet disclosed.
- Military Appreciation Month event — supporting the Call of Duty Endowment charity initiative with a reward track to raise awareness for veteran employment.
